§ 13.24.160. Fires and lighted cigarettes.  


Latest version.
  • A.

    No person shall kindle, build, maintain or use a fire except in fireplaces provided or in self-supporting barbecue grills or stoves in designated picnic areas or under special permit. Any fire shall be continuously under the care and direction of a competent person over twenty-one years of age from the time it is kindled until it is extinguished, and no fire shall be built within ten feet of any tree or building, or beneath the branches of any trees or in any underbrush.

    B.

    No person shall throw away or discard any lighted match, cigar or cigarettes in any park or park-street. Cigars, cigarettes and matches shall be extinguished and deposited in a suitable container provided for the reception thereof.

(Prior code § 30A-1-19)
